What Is Court-Approved DNA Paternity Testing?

Court-approved DNA testing is conducted under legal supervision and follows strict procedures set by UAE authorities. These tests are required for:

  • Child custody disputes

  • Inheritance and succession cases

  • Family law matters

  • Court-ordered investigations

A DNA Paternity Test In Dubai becomes court-approved only when performed at an authorized facility with proper documentation.

Legal Requirements for Court-Approved DNA Testing

To qualify as court-approved, DNA testing must include:

  • Official court order or authorization

  • Identity verification of all participants

  • Sample collection at a licensed medical or forensic center

  • Strict chain-of-custody documentation

These steps ensure the authenticity and integrity of test results.

Step-by-Step Court-Approved Testing Process

The process generally includes:

  1. Obtaining a court order or legal approval

  2. Booking an appointment at a government-approved laboratory

  3. Verification of identification documents

  4. DNA sample collection by trained professionals

  5. Laboratory analysis and official reporting

A DNA Paternity Test In Dubai conducted under these conditions is legally valid and court-admissible.

Accuracy and Reliability of Court-Approved Tests

Court-approved DNA tests use advanced genetic analysis techniques, delivering accuracy rates above 99.99%. These results provide reliable evidence for legal decision-making.

Confidentiality and Legal Safeguards

All court-approved DNA tests follow UAE privacy laws. Results are confidential and shared only with courts or authorized government bodies.

Difference Between Court-Approved and Private Tests

Private DNA tests may offer personal reassurance but lack legal validity. Only court-approved DNA tests meet the standards required for legal proceedings.
